Summary of Irving’s Climate

Irving, TX, found in the center of the Dallas-Fort Worth metropolitan area, features a humid subtropical climate known for hot summers and mild winters. Being part of the Köppen climate classification zone Cfa, the area enjoys a significant sunshine during the year with clear seasonal variations.

The local climate classification indicates a mix of warm temperatures, moderate to high humidity, and an average annual precipitation that nurtures healthy vegetation and varied outdoor activities. Urban development leads to localized microclimates through the urban heat island effect, making the city marginally warmer relative to surrounding rural areas.

Irving's climate is affected by regional atmospheric conditions such as jet stream patterns, occasional cold fronts moving southward from Canada, and moisture influxes from the Gulf of Mexico. These factors work together to produce a dynamic weather system that residents and visitors alike should know about to plan effectively.

Moisture and Rainfall Trends

Irving gets an average annual precipitation of about 38 to 42 inches, primarily spread from spring through early fall. Rainfall intensity can fluctuate significantly, impacted by thunderstorms common in the region and varying moisture contributions from the Gulf of Mexico. These rain events help with replenishing groundwater and supporting green spaces.

Periods of drought do occur intermittently, affecting local agriculture and raising wildfire risk. Conversely, heavy rainfall events can result in localized flooding, especially in areas with poor drainage or near waterways.

Thunderstorms are a regular feature of Irving’s weather, at times coupled with hail which can cause property damage, especially in the late spring and early summer months.

Winter Precipitation Events

While snowfall is infrequent in Irving, ice storms can occasionally hit the region, bringing slippery conditions and potential power outages. Freeze warnings and frost advisories are essential alerts for residents to protect plants, pipes, and vehicles during colder episodes.

Frost formation during clear, calm nights in winter can lead to hazardous driving conditions in certain areas, making awareness and preparedness necessary during those times.

Harsh Weather and Significant Events

Irving is subject to different extreme weather dangers, including tornadoes, hail, flash floods, and extreme heat. Storm warnings are commonly broadcast by the National Weather Service to assist locals in taking prompt safety measures.

Historical records show that hailstorms have caused damage to roofs, vehicles, and crops, while flash floods have affected low areas amid heavy rain. Lightning strikes are another hazard during thunderstorm season, reinforcing the advice to stay inside amid severe weather.

Climate Changes and Extended Patterns

Over recent decades, climate trends in Irving point to gradual warming and increased variability in precipitation patterns. These developments match general climate change trends noted throughout Texas and the southern United States.

Frequently Asked Questions About Irving’s Weather

What is the average temperature range in Irving, TX throughout the year?

Irving’s temperatures generally span from winter lows near 32°F to summer highs beyond 95°F, with spring and fall providing milder and more comfortable conditions.

How much rainfall does Irving typically receive annually?

The city averages approximately 40 inches of precipitation annually, with most rainfall occurring during spring and early summer thunderstorms.

Does Irving experience snow, and if so, how often?

Snow rarely occurs in Irving, usually appearing roughly every few years, with most winters having minimal to no snow build-up.
